Click to enlargeAntonio Stradivari: His Life and Work

W. H. Hill
Francis A. Davis
Our Price$13.95
Availability: In Stock
Format: Book
ISBN: 0486204251
Page Count: 315
Dimensions: 5 3/8 x 8 1/2
Construction methods, woods, varnishes, known instruments, types of instruments, life, special features. Includes 93 illustrations, plus 4 color plates.
